SIG Sauer P365-FUSE 9mm Luger, 4.3 in Silver Barrel, Nitron Stainless Slide, Flat Nickel Trigger, RMSc Optic-Ready, 21+1
The P365-FUSE is a June 2024 crossover entry in the P365 family, pairing a 4.3 in barrel and extended slide with the platform’s slim 1.1 in width. This example adds an RMSc-footprint, Nitron-finished stainless slide, a flat nickel-plated trigger, and the LXG X-grip module with a flared magwell. It ships with three steel magazines for a 21+1 capacity and includes a Streamlight TLR-7 HL-X already installed.

Designed as a P365 crossover, the FUSE stretches sight radius with a 4.3 in carbon steel barrel with a bright silver finish and a matching extended slide. Overall dimensions are 7.2 in L, 1.1 in W, and 5.7 in H, with a listed weight of 24.8 oz, retaining the carry-friendly width while adding length where it matters.
The slide is stainless steel with a black Nitron finish and features front and rear serrations, lightening cuts, and an RMSc optic footprint concealed by a two-screw cover plate. Sights are a green fiber-optic front blade paired with a plain black serrated rear for a crisp, high-contrast sight picture.
The striker-fired Fire Control Unit is stainless steel with a black DLC finish. A flat-faced, nickel-plated trigger provides a straight press. The polymer grip module is the LXG laser-engraved X-grip with a flared magwell for smooth reloads, and the frame includes an accessory rail.
Capacity is 21+1 with the included magazines (two 21-round and one 17-round steel mags). These magazines are P365-series compatible, including extended-length and shorter-length variants. This pistol is made in the USA, with markings including Newington, NH on the frame and caliber designations on the barrel hood; the factory MPN for this configuration is 365XF-9-BFO.
